H A Dcuboot.c85aecac8 Tue Jun 12 23:53:00 CDT 2007 David Gibson <david@gibson.dropbear.id.au> [POWERPC] Consolidate cuboot initialization code

The various cuboot platforms (i.e. pre-device tree aware u-boot for
83xx, 85xx and Ebony) share a certain amount of code for parsing the
boot parameters. To a certain extent that's inevitable, since they
platforms have different definitions of the bd_t structure. However,
with some macro work and a helper function, this patch improves the
situation a bit.

In the process, this fixes a bug on Ebony, which was incorrectly
handling the parameters passed form u-boot for the command line (the
bug was copied from 83xx and 85xx which have subsequently been fixed).
